Carburetor, device for supplying a spark-ignition engine with a mixture of fuel and air.

carburetor hat, Components of carburetors usually include a storage chamber for liquid fuel, a choke, an idling (or slow-running) jet, a main jet, a venturi-shaped air-flow restriction, and an accelerator pump.
